Abstract

The invention provides a muscle and bone pain medicinal liquor which mainly comprises, by weight, 7-12 parts of notopterygium root, 7-12 parts of radix angelicae pubescentis, 7-12 parts of divaricate saposhnikovia root, 4-9 parts of Chinese taxillus twig, 7-12 parts of radix clematidis and 7-12 parts of caulis spatholobi; the medicinal liquor has the effects of promoting blood circulation to remove blood stasis, relieving swelling and pain, softening hardness and dissipating stagnation, expelling wind and clearing away cold, clearing lung and moistening lung, and can stimulate proliferation and migration of fiber cells, stimulate collagen production and promote nerve wound healing, so that the medicinal liquor has good curative effects on arthralgia, myalgia and hyperosteogeny, simultaneously enhances corresponding curative effects, and can shorten the recovery time by over 90 percent.

Medicinal liquor for treating muscle and bone pain
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of medicinal liquor, in particular to medicinal liquor for treating muscle and bone pain.
Background
At present, most of external liniments for treating arthralgia and myalgia on the market can only reduce swelling and relieve pain, are narrow in application range, cannot expel wind and clear away cold, clear lung and moisten lung, cannot stimulate proliferation and migration of fibrocytes, does not have good curative effect, and can be used for a long time.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the technical defects, the invention aims to provide the muscle and bone pain medicinal liquor which uses the basic theory of traditional Chinese medicine as guidance, has the effects of promoting blood circulation to remove blood stasis, relieving swelling and pain, softening hardness and dissipating stagnation, can expel wind and clear away cold, clear away the lung-heat and moisten the lung, can stimulate the proliferation and migration of fibrocyte, stimulate the generation of collagen and promote the healing of nerve wound, thereby having good curative effect on muscle and bone pain and hyperosteogeny, simultaneously enhancing the corresponding curative effect and greatly shortening the recovery time by more than 90 percent.
In order to solve the technical problems, the invention adopts the following technical scheme:
a muscle and bone pain medicinal liquor is prepared by soaking the following Chinese herbal medicine raw materials in proportion by weight in white spirit: 7-12 parts of notopterygium root, 7-12 parts of radix angelicae pubescentis, 7-12 parts of divaricate saposhnikovia root, 4-9 parts of parasitic loranthus, 7-12 parts of radix clematidis and 7-12 parts of caulis spatholobi.
Preferably, the preparation method of the muscle and bone pain medicinal liquor comprises the following steps: weighing the Chinese herbal medicine raw materials according to the weight ratio of the muscle and bone pain medicinal liquor of claim 1, uniformly mixing the prepared Chinese herbal medicine raw materials, hermetically soaking the mixture in 500 parts of white spirit for 28 days, wherein the white spirit is edible white spirit with the alcohol content of 50 degrees, filtering, and subpackaging the filtrate to obtain the finished product of the medicinal liquor.

Detailed Description
The present invention will be described in further detail with reference to examples, but the present invention is not limited thereto.
Example 1
Weighing 7g of notopterygium root, 7g of radix angelicae pubescentis, 7g of divaricate saposhnikovia root, 4g of parasitic loranthus, 12g of radix clematidis and 12g of caulis spatholobi, uniformly mixing the prepared Chinese herbal medicine raw materials, sealing and soaking in 500g of white wine for 28 days, wherein the white wine is edible white wine with the alcohol content of 50 degrees, filtering, and subpackaging the filtrate to obtain the finished product of the medicinal liquor.
Example 2
Weighing 9g of notopterygium root, 9g of radix angelicae pubescentis, 9g of divaricate saposhnikovia root, 5g of parasitic loranthus, 9g of radix clematidis and 9g of caulis spatholobi, uniformly mixing the prepared Chinese herbal medicine raw materials, sealing and soaking in 500g of white wine for 28 days, wherein the white wine is edible white wine with the alcohol content of 50 degrees, filtering, and subpackaging the filtrate to obtain the finished product of the medicinal liquor.
Example 3
Weighing 12g of notopterygium root, 12g of radix angelicae pubescentis, 12g of divaricate saposhnikovia root, 9g of parasitic loranthus, 7g of radix clematidis and 7g of caulis spatholobi, uniformly mixing the prepared Chinese herbal medicine raw materials, sealing and soaking in 500g of white wine for 28 days, wherein the white wine is edible white wine with the alcohol content of 50 degrees, filtering, and subpackaging the filtrate to obtain the finished product of the medicinal liquor.
